Debunking the Myths: A Closer Look at Misinformation

In today’s fast-paced digital landscape, the spread of incorrect or misleading information has become alarmingly prevalent. It’s easy to find ourselves entangled in what seems like factual statements, only to later discover they are far from the truth. This phenomenon can often lead to confusion and unwarranted fear.

At the heart of this issue is the concept of misinformation, which can take many forms—ranging from harmless myths to more serious misconceptions that can impact our decisions and beliefs. As consumers of information, it’s essential to approach content critically, examining the source and intent behind what we read.

Consider the impact of social media, where engagement often trumps accuracy. Posts circulate rapidly, sometimes with sensational headlines designed more for clicks than for truthfulness. In an environment where the line between fact and fiction is increasingly blurred, the responsibility falls on each of us to question and validate the information we encounter.

So, how can we combat the prevalence of misinformation? First, we should develop a habit of verifying facts through reputable sources before accepting them as truth. Second, engaging in discussions with an open mind can illuminate perspectives we may not have considered, providing a more balanced viewpoint.
